Instead of my usual posts relating my various ailments (major and minor), I am now sharing good news with the site. My counts are excellent! It has now been almost two years since I was treated with 24/7 Cladribine in July 2007 shortly after diagnosis.

WBC 9.5
RBC 5.24
HGB 15.5
Platelets 182
Neutrophils 66.8
Abs neutrophils 6.4

I left Memorial Sloan feeling like I hit the lottery. It is a load off my mind knowing that I won't have to be treated again for HCL anytime soon. I wish that everyone on this site could have similarly excellent counts.
